Transaction f7158837d53b66536f3c86e445f7de0ca8b1777c8093435f72c995ca4a14f7d7
1 Input
1 Output
-
f7158837d53b66536f3c86e445f7de0ca8b1777c8093435f72c995ca4a14f7d7:0
- value
- 62590423
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ebe17a537ad468e03eca765d44b04032d38a30a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CZ9s29E1KybtRD8wLzbE2yhJus7BLvBSt